Today, President Joe Biden will travel to Detroit to attend the North American International Auto Show.

"President Biden got behind the wheel of the economy, hit the accelerator on inflation, and drove America into a recession with soaring prices for food and energy. His policies have left Michigan families stuck in neutral as their hard-earned wages cannot keep up with the rising costs of Biden’s economy,” said Congressman John Moolenaar.

On Tuesday, the Department of Labor announced that inflation is at 8.3% with food prices up 13.5%. Americans are also struggling to pay their bills as energy prices remain high.
